summ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orderaadt <deraadt@openbsd.org>1995-11-13 04:57:24 +0000
committerderaadt <deraadt@openbsd.org>1995-11-13 04:57:24 +0000
commitc1d94c961922e1fbcbf660c84e32e3cc290ccf71 (patch)
tree0ad69970d69c7cc95f74e842eea16c66b126de5f
parentwrap isaphysmem in NISADMA; from andrew@wipux2.wifo.uni-mannheim.de; netbsd pr#1735 (diff)
downloadwireguard-openbsd-c1d94c961922e1fbcbf660c84e32e3cc290ccf71.tar.xz
wireguard-openbsd-c1d94c961922e1fbcbf660c84e32e3cc290ccf71.zip
typecast svc_freeargs() args properly; from bernd@arresum.inka.de; netbsd pr#1724
-rw-r--r--usr.sbin/amd/rpcx/amq_svc.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/usr.sbin/amd/rpcx/amq_svc.c b/usr.sbin/amd/rpcx/amq_svc.c
index 02eaf8fc3bc..9ae150910bc 100644
--- a/usr.sbin/amd/rpcx/amq_svc.c
+++ b/usr.sbin/amd/rpcx/amq_svc.c
@@ -36,7 +36,7 @@
* SUCH DAMAGE.
*
* from: @(#)amq_svc.c 8.1 (Berkeley) 6/6/93
- * $Id: amq_svc.c,v 1.1.1.1 1995/10/18 08:47:23 deraadt Exp $
+ * $Id: amq_svc.c,v 1.2 1995/11/13 04:57:24 deraadt Exp $
*
*/
@@ -119,7 +119,7 @@ amq_program_1(rqstp, transp)
return;
}
bzero((char *)&argument, sizeof(argument));
- if (!svc_getargs(transp, xdr_argument, &argument)) {
+ if (!svc_getargs(transp, xdr_argument, (caddr_t) &argument)) {
svcerr_decode(transp);
return;
}
@@ -127,7 +127,7 @@ amq_program_1(rqstp, transp)
if (result != NULL && !svc_sendreply(transp, xdr_result, result)) {
svcerr_systemerr(transp);
}
- if (!svc_freeargs(transp, xdr_argument, &argument)) {
+ if (!svc_freeargs(transp, xdr_argument, (caddr_t) &argument)) {
plog(XLOG_FATAL, "unable to free rpc arguments in amqprog_1");
going_down(1);
}